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C problems require emergency service. Acknowledging these concerns can help you understand when to require expert help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working completely, specifically throughout severe weather condition, it's more than just an inconvenience-- it can be hazardous. Our emergency HVAC professionals can identify and fix the problem without delay,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Unusual sounds like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system frequently indicate a severe mechanical problem that might cause bigger concerns if not addressed rapidly. Likewise, unusual smells might suggest electrical issues or perhaps gas leakages. Our expert HVAC professionals can identify these problems and make necessary repairs before they become harmful.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can harm your home and cause mold growth. Our contractors find the source of leaks and repair them appropriately to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ks decrease your a/c's cooling capacity and can damage the environment. They require expert attention as refrigerant handling calls for spec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ical elements in your HVAC system position fire hazards and ought to be addressed instantly by certified specialists. Our HVAC contractors have the training to securely fix electrical issues.

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work harder and lowers convenience. Our HVAC specialists recognize air flow problems, whether triggered by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an issues.
  • Uneven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ation problems, or an incorrectly sized system. Our professional HVAC specialists can identify these issues and suggest options.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off often, it wastes energy and breaks elements quicker. Our HVAC professionals can identify whether the problem originates from a blocked fil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more major.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den boosts in energy expenses frequently suggest HVAC inefficiency. Our professionals carry out energy efficiency assessments to identify the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must help control ind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summer or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can recommend solutions to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what looks like a system failure is really a thermostat problem. Our HVAC specialists can fix or replace thermostats and help you update to programmable or clever designs for much better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Frequently Asked Questions About Emergency HVAC Services

What qualifies as an HVAC emergency?
An HVAC emergency is any scenario that:
  • Totally disables your heating or cooling system throughout extreme weather
  • Develops security threats (like gas leaks or electrical problems)
  • Threatens to harm your home (such as water leaks)
  • Makes your home uninhabitable due to extreme temperatures
